(Sharecast News) - Tertiary Minerals reported a wider first-half loss on Tuesday as it continued to advance its flagship Mushima North silver-copper-zinc project in Zambia.
The AIM-listed explorer said its pre-tax loss for the six months ended 31 March widened to £328,231 from £248,450 a year earlier, while revenue fell to...
